Output 7e3b959af1e81d8b3d691175d75b675a33e705e8f99dbf0545a41643f17c87b4:3

value
28343585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2fac5e3f45bd20d4a5dc1d52ea46f85f706df65 OP_EQUAL
address
3NPB3ups3iWuimuH9UQzma7tNGemkvuhyH
transaction
7e3b959af1e81d8b3d691175d75b675a33e705e8f99dbf0545a41643f17c87b4
spent
true